WJ64 TZU is a 2014 Skoda Fabia in Blue with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 13 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 69.2%.
Across all 2014 Skoda Fabia models, the average MOT pass rate is 83.0% with a typical mileage of 45,633 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Skoda Fabia f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 104,456 recorded failures. If you're considering buying WJ64 TZU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Skoda Fabia typ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 12 years old, this Skoda Fabia is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
